Job description

The Senior Rental Sales Representative is responsible for coordinating weekly and monthly rental agreements for copiers, printers, and fax equipment while developing and maintaining relationships with both new and existing customers. This role focuses on driving rental revenue, managing customer accounts, and delivering exceptional customer service throughout the rental lifecycle.

Key Responsibilities
  • Prospect and qualify new rental sales opportunities within an assigned geographic territory.
  • Develop and present rental proposals, including pricing, logistics, and value-added services.
  • Negotiate rental agreements and close sales with new and existing customers.
  • Manage and grow an existing rental customer base while increasing revenue and profitability.
  • Coordinate equipment deliveries, installations, and removals.
  • Partner with billing teams to ensure accurate and timely customer invoicing.
  • Monitor accounts receivable (AR) reports and manage outstanding balances through collection activities.
  • Meet or exceed assigned sales goals and performance targets.
  • Build relationships with prospective customers using a variety of prospecting strategies and techniques.
  • Provide comprehensive sales coverage for non-Ricoh opportunity accounts.
  • Collaborate with marketplace partners to educate stakeholders and drive customer referrals.
  • Conduct account assessments and business analyses to identify operational needs, workflow inefficiencies, and document management challenges.
  • Serve as a trusted advisor by leveraging product and industry expertise to recommend solutions that improve productivity, streamline processes, and reduce costs.
  • Maintain accurate sales activity records within the designated CRM/CSR system.
  • Stay informed about competitors, including their products, pricing strategies, strengths, and weaknesses.
  • Develop relationships with third‑party organizations to generate additional rental business opportunities.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Qualifications Education and Experience
  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Marketing, Communications, or a related field, or equivalent work experience.
  • One to three years of sales experience required; industry-related sales experience preferred.
  • Valid, unrestricted driver's license required.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
  • Strong understanding of sales methodologies, strategies, and processes.
  • Excellent negotiation, written communication, and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and effectively prioritize responsibilities with minimal supervision.
  • Demonstrated business acumen and account planning capabilities.
  • Self‑motivated with strong time management skills.
  • Excellent organizational, planning, and prioritization abilities.
  • Proven ability to collaborate and work effectively with diverse teams.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ite and other business software applications.
Working Conditions, Mental and Physical Demands
  • Frequent travel within the assigned region is required.
  • Work is typically performed in an office environment with standard lighting, ventilation, temperature, and noise conditions.
  • Responsibilities require the ability to interpret, analyze, and apply complex information, data, and instructions.
  • Regularly prepares, presents, and communicates detailed information to customers and internal stakeholders.
  • Position is primarily sedentary but may require standing, walking, bending, reaching, and lifting or carrying items up to 50 pounds.
  • Requires moderate manual dexterity and routine use of office equipment, including computers, keyboards, calculators, and other business tools.
  • Requires effective hand‑eye coordination and the ability to perform basic physical tasks associated with equipment handling.
